#include "third_party/blink/renderer/core/html/parser/text_document_parser.h"
#include "third_party/blink/renderer/core/html/parser/html_tree_builder.h"
#include "third_party/blink/renderer/core/html/parser/parser_synchronization_policy.h"
#include "third_party/blink/renderer/core/html_names.h"
namespace blink {
TextDocumentParser::TextDocumentParser(HTMLDocument& document,
ParserSynchronizationPolicy sync_policy)
: HTMLDocumentParser(document, sync_policy, kDisallowPrefetching),
have_inserted_fake_pre_element_(false) {}
TextDocumentParser::~TextDocumentParser() = default;
void TextDocumentParser::AppendBytes(const char* data, size_t length) {
if (!length || IsStopped())
return;
if (!have_inserted_fake_pre_element_)
InsertFakePreElement();
HTMLDocumentParser::AppendBytes(data, length);
}
void TextDocumentParser::InsertFakePreElement() {
// In principle, we should create a specialized tree builder for
// TextDocuments, but instead we re-use the existing HTMLTreeBuilder. We
// create a fake token and give it to the tree builder rather than sending
// fake bytes through the front-end of the parser to avoid distrubing the
// line/column number calculations.
Vector<Attribute> attributes;
attributes.push_back(Attribute(
html_names::kStyleAttr, "word-wrap: break-word; white-space: pre-wrap;"));
AtomicHTMLToken fake_pre(HTMLToken::kStartTag,
html_names::kPreTag.LocalName(), attributes);
TreeBuilder()->ConstructTree(&fake_pre);
// The document could have been detached by an extension while the
// tree was being constructed.
if (IsStopped())
return;
// Normally we would skip the first \n after a <pre> element, but we don't
// want to skip the first \n for text documents!
TreeBuilder()->SetShouldSkipLeadingNewline(false);
// Although Text Documents expose a "pre" element in their DOM, they
// act like a <plaintext> tag, so we have to force plaintext mode.
ForcePlaintextForTextDocument();
have_inserted_fake_pre_element_ = true;
}
} // namespace blink
